The whole “liquidity is drying up” thing, put simply, is that there’s nobody in the market to pick up the bag. You put up a sell order for half a day and nobody pays attention— even the dumping has no drama left, no follow-through, no momentum you can lean on. At times like this, the easiest mistake is getting itchy and trying to catch a falling knife, thinking, “It’s already down so much, surely it’ll bounce, right?” And the result is very likely that you end up catching it in the middle of the slope.

Oh, and by the way, I’ve also seen another phishing scam doing the rounds these days. It claims to be an “upgrade to a liquidity mining contract” and asks you to sign an authorization. Once you sign, whatever ETH is in your wallet is gone. So now, no matter what kind of link it is, my first reaction is: hang it aside for half an hour, get a glass of water, and then decide whether to click. Survive first—stronger than anything else.
